The correct name for this type of bread is ramazan pidesi – breads that are traditionally made and served during Ramadan – but for ease, I call them pide at home. It really is very easy to make and is a stunning accompaniment to soups and stews, but if like me the Westerner in you prevails, pide also makes a magnificent sandwich (I like mortadella, pickled cucumbers, tomatoes and mayonnaise). Alternatively, serve whole at the table and slice or pull apart.
